United States, Cuba and Taiwan congratulate St. Kitts and Nevis on Independence 28

St. Kitts and Nevis’ Prime Minister Hon. Dr. Denzil L. Douglas (right) and President of the Republic of Cuba, His Excellency Raul Castro inspect a Guard of Honour during an Official Visit to Havana. (Photo by Erasmus Williams)

    BASSETERRE, St. Kitts, September 15th, 2011 (CUOPM) – The United States has joined other nations in extending congratulations to St. Kitts and Nevis on the 28th Anniversary of Independence.

     

    United States Secretary of State, the Honourable Hilary Clinton in a message on behalf of United States President, the Honourable Barack Obama said the United States and St. Kitts and Nevis have worked together on many issues of mutual importance.

     

    “Together we are helping to advance democracy, protect human rights, and expand economic opportunities for more people. Our partnership through the Caribbean Basin Security Initiative is enhancing the security and prosperity of the region, and we appreciate the continued leadership Saint Kitts and Nevis has shown in our common efforts to promote citizen safety throughout the Caribbean,” Mrs. Clinton said in her message.

     

    She added: “As Saint Kitts and Nevis leads CARICOM into the next year, we look forward to deepening our partnership on our shared goals to promote regional security and stability, widen opportunity and prosperity, and strengthen democratic governance and the rule of law across the region.

     

    As you celebrate this special day with family, friends and loved ones, I wish all citizens of Saint Kitts and Nevis a safe and joyous Independence Day.”

     

    President of the Republic of Cuba, His Excellency Raul Castro in a message to St. Kitts and Nevis Prime Minister Hon. Dr. Denzil L. Douglas in his congratulatory message “resolve to strengthen the bonds of friendship and cooperation existing between our two counties.”

     

    Cuba’s Minister of Foreign Affairs in messages to Governor General His Excellency Dr. Sir Cuthbert Sebastian and Minister of Foreign Affairs, the Hon. Sam Condor extended cordial congratulations.

     

    Premier of the Republic of China (Taiwan), His Excellency Wu Den-yih in extending greetings to St. Kitts and Nevis Prime Minister Hon. Dr. Denzil L. Douglas said he “firmly believes that under your inspiring leadership, the friendly relations and close cooperation that exist between our two countries will continue to grow in the years to come.”
